    Is there a way to merge my family's two accounts? Husband booked trip last month and all planning was done through his account info. Next month I and one child are going. I set up my own account but now I want to be able to link our magic bands.

    Welcome to the Disney Parks Moms Panel, Kerri! I’m so happy to hear about your next bounceback vacation. You’ll have more fun than a bouncing Tigger!

    You can absolutely merge your account so that each of you can contribute to family planning! You’ll want to log on to My Disney Experience and visit the FRIENDS AND FAMILY page. You’ll scroll down to the bottom and select the blue font that says ADD A GUEST. Select ENTER BY NAME AND AGE and input the information of your husband’s My Disney Experience account. When you finish filling everything out, a place for his email will pop up. Input that information and send it off. He’ll get an email to link up. After you’re connected, you’ll repeat this process again, but after clicking ADD A GUEST, you’ll choose THROUGH MY CONNECTED GUESTS. Here is where you will end up finding your kids or anyone else your husband’s account manages. After this, you will be able to make all the plans you like with your family!

    If you run into more trouble, you can contact the Internet Help Desk at (407) 939-4357. The Cast Members there are super helpful. TTFN, TaTa For Now! ~ Lindsey P.
